Abstract

Use of a polymer material as a product contact layer in or on packaging for a product, wherein the polymer material is made from a blend of a polyester resin and an apolar resin such as a polyolefin and has improved product-release properties as compared to a polymer material made from essentially the polyester resin.

Claims (32)

1 . A method of making packaging comprising the steps of:

coating a multi-layer system comprising at least three layers in or on a metal substrate for packaging for a product, wherein the at least three layers comprises a product contact layer comprising polymer material, wherein the polymer material comprises a blend of a polyester resin and an apolar resin to improve the product-release properties as compared to a material made from essentially the polyester resin.

2 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the apolar resin is selected from the group consisting of PE, PP, and a copolymer comprising PE and PP.

3 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the apolar resin is modified polypropylene.

4 . The method according to claim 3 , wherein the apolar resin is maleic acid modified polypropylene.

5 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the polyester is selected from the group consisting of PET, modified PET, PEI, PBT and combinations thereof.

6 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the polymer material is coated onto a substrate in the form of a film before the substrate is formed into packaging.

7 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the polymer material is directly extruded onto a substrate before the substrate is formed into packaging.

8 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the apolar resin is EPDM.

9 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ein said polymer material is coated onto a packaging steel substrate.

10 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the system contains an adhesion layer between the product contact layer and the substrate, and a bulk layer between the adhesion layer and the product contact layer.

11 . The method according to claim 10 , wherein the bulk layer consists of bottle-grade PET.

12 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the polymer material is coated onto a packaging steel substrate selected from the group consisting of TFS/ECCS steel substrate.
